In this webinar we will examine the basic business entities available to today’s entrepreneurs. The will look at the pros and cons of each and discuss when and if it’s time to incorporate or switch your business structure.
Topics covered will include:
-When is it fine to be solo and not incorporate?
-LLC or Corporation?
-The three basic types of corporations: C, S, Closely held.
-What are corporate formalities and how do they apply to LLCs.
-Preferred state of incorporation: Delaware and other states v. California.
Yuri Kvichko is a local business, start-up, and intellectual property attorney providing services to businesses, individuals, and nonprofit organizations. He works on various business related legal matters including drafting and litigating bylaws, operating agreements, shareholder agreements, contracts, copyrights, trademarks, and patents. In addition Mr. Kvichko works as a general counsel for various organizations advising and dealing with a broad range of legal issues. Mr. Kvichko is a graduate of U.C. Davis School of Law, and is a registered patent attorney with the U.S.P.T.O.
